)]}'
{
  "commit": "c90ab15e30ad8b0008a432715ffea36820105cbb",
  "tree": "333b3dc9cc8ca0e19d68c0d28593330b8d52231e",
  "parents": [
    "563775b531afd77d7834614b52829ac5abd4bebf"
  ],
  "author": {
    "name": "Christoffer Adamsen",
    "email": "christofferqa@google.com",
    "time": "Fri Sep 20 06:06:10 2024 +0200"
  },
  "committer": {
    "name": "Christoffer Adamsen",
    "email": "christofferqa@google.com",
    "time": "Fri Sep 20 04:30:43 2024 +0000"
  },
  "message": "Reapply \"Avoid computing effectively live info in each if rule evaluation\"\n\nThis reverts commit 8abc50903f67e393312547dfb90d83942c356203.\n\nChange-Id: I2d15822a77edb13641b3f8272981689eae0c2eda",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"05523736dde785bcc06a10694e530706aa9362af",
      "old_mode": 33188,
      "old_path": "src/main/java/com/android/tools/r8/shaking/Enqueuer.java",
      "new_id": "bdad36fabd75d566ef7601a705fb7be6e5572498",
      "new_mode": 33188,
      "new_path": "src/main/java/com/android/tools/r8/shaking/Enqueuer.java"
    },
    {
      "type": "modify",
      "old_id": "72563e2dbbad77d8566fed2ff05d248c5ef05e08",
      "old_mode": 33188,
      "old_path": "src/main/java/com/android/tools/r8/shaking/IfRuleEvaluator.java",
      "new_id": "48419336b98987db4cdd4fecf6f1035bd71b95c9",
      "new_mode": 33188,
      "new_path": "src/main/java/com/android/tools/r8/shaking/IfRuleEvaluator.java"
    },
    {
      "type": "modify",
      "old_id": "551a8c61d7a448e6e0ca991c1105db84354fb6d4",
      "old_mode": 33188,
      "old_path": "src/main/java/com/android/tools/r8/shaking/IfRuleEvaluatorFactory.java",
      "new_id": "25334fd75871d4de7887e44b096e549b1e716273",
      "new_mode": 33188,
      "new_path": "src/main/java/com/android/tools/r8/shaking/IfRuleEvaluatorFactory.java"
    }
  ]
}
